Subject: DR drill — monthly partition restore for Ledgervale

Team, during next week's disaster-recovery drill we will restore the Ledgervale transactions table, which is partitioned by month. Please verify that each monthly partition reattaches in order and that indexes rebuild before traffic resumes. Document any drift for future maintainers. To decrypt the drill snapshot archive, use the recovery passphrase below.

recovery phrase for tafop-fawep: zorwyn-ulaox

## Building Access — Spares Room (Hullbrook Annex)

Contractors: the spare hardware room is down the east corridor on the ground floor, third door on the left. Sign in at the front desk first and grab a visitor lanyard. Anything you take out, jot it in the blue logbook — yes, even the little stuff. The door self-locks, so don't wedge it. To get in, punch in the code below.

staff pass of hagug-taguf = bdg-HJ-9

* The heuristic weighs proximity, current load, and recent rejection
 * rate; we call the /score endpoint synchronously, so keep the
 * timeout at 800ms or assignment latency degrades noticeably.
 * Reviewer note: retries are capped at two to avoid double-scoring
 * a driver during surge windows. Authentication is a static service
 * key, scoped read-only to the scoring endpoint. For local testing
 * against staging, the client authenticates with the key below.
 */

gateway credential: qvz23-XSZTNBjrucz4Q49XMT1TuVw

Meeting notes, 14:00 — safe lock replacement, Dunmore office. Old mechanism failed audit; replacement unit ordered from Keelwright Security. Unit ships in a sealed hard case, tamper strip on the latch. Dispatch desk arranges same-day courier to the Fenwick branch; no overnight storage permitted. Case must stay with one handler end to end, logged at both sites. Hand-over instruction for the courier is recorded below.

drop instructions, hahip-badug: the quenox ralath courier leaves the kaseth fraiel rusiel tameth belys istdor ralion giliel ledger at gate 7830 under passcode 165413